Diazinon is a widely used insecticide that belongs to the organophosphate class of chemicals. Farmers have relied on diazinon (敌敌畏) for many years to control pests in agricultural settings. Its effectiveness against a variety of insects makes it a popular choice among agricultural producers. However, the use of diazinon has raised environmental and health concerns over the years. As an organophosphate, diazinon works by inhibiting an enzyme called acetylcholinesterase, which is crucial for the proper functioning of the nervous system in both insects and humans. This inhibition can lead to the accumulation of acetylcholine, causing overstimulation of the nervous system, which can result in severe physiological effects. The application of diazinon is not limited to agriculture; it has also been used in residential pest control. Homeowners often turn to diazinon to manage pests such as ants, cockroaches, and termites. However, due to its potential harmful effects, many countries have restricted or banned its use in residential settings.
